Frequently Asked Questions about Santa Cruz
How much are Studio apartments in Santa Cruz?
There are currently 153 Studio Apartments in Santa Cruz with rent ranges from $1,860 to $3,505 with an average price of $3,164.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Santa Cruz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Santa Cruz ranges from $2,479 to $4,278 with an average monthly rent of $3,464.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Santa Cruz c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Santa Cruz range from $2,695 to $7,500.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,628.
